Responsibilities

  • Collect and verify operational data to support accurate shop performance.
  • Cross-check time and attendance sheets with payroll and work control systems.
  • Maintain accurate records of facility and equipment maintenance activities.
  • Manage service orders by validating requests, assigning priorities, and entering them into Maximo.
  • Post labor and materials, update work order status, and close completed jobs in Maximo.
  • Communicate repair status to customers via phone, email, or in person.
  • Provide professional and courteous service at the order desk and over the phone.
  • Support supervisors and foremen with reliable data and production reports.
  • Review project documentation for billing accuracy and prepare service packets.
  • Record utility meter readings (electric, water, natural gas) as needed.
  • Perform gate operations and other facility access tasks when required.
  • Work alternating shifts to meet operational and mission needs.
